It's time to get signed up for The Minnesota Mile, set for downtown Duluth on Sunday, September 8, 2013.

By finishing the Grandma's Minnesota Mile you qualify for a chance to win a Guaranteed Entry into the 2014 Garry Bjorklund Half Marathon. Two-hundred and fifty (250) finishers will be randomly selected to receive a guaranteed spot into the 2014 race – without having to go through the lottery! This is an excellent opportunity to secure your spot in next year’s half marathon!

There are various divisions (see below) including kids, recreational, semi-elite and elite.

Grandma’s Minnesota Mile
Sunday, September 8, 2013
8:50 a.m. Grandma's Minnesota Mile Wheelchair Mile – open to those age 8 & older
9:00 a.m. Verizon Wireless Kids Mile – FREE and open to those ages 8 to 14
9:20 a.m. Women's All City Mile – projected time of 6:46 or longer
9:40 a.m. Men's All City Mile – projected time 5:46 or longer
10:00 a.m. Women's Duluth Mile – projected time of 5:31 to 6:45
10:10 a.m. Men's Duluth Mile – projected time of 4:31 to 5:45
10:20 a.m. Women's Grandma's Minnesota Mile – for ages 39 & younger: 5:30 or faster; for ages 40 & older: 5:50 or faster
10:30 a.m. Men's Grandma's Minnesota Mile – for ages 39 & younger: 4:30 or faster; for ages 40 & older: 4:50 or faster
